Assess Your Closet Space
Before starting your project, take some time to assess your closet space. Consider the following factors:

- Measurement: Measure the dimensions of your closet to determine the size of your reading nook. Consider the key elements you need to fit, such as a chair or a bookshelf.
- Lighting: Natural light is essential for a relaxing reading experience. If your closet doesn't receive enough natural light, consider investing in a cozy lamp or overhead lighting.
- Storage: Think about the storage space you need for your belongings. You can use shelves, drawers, or hooks to keep items organized and out of sight.
- Aesthetics: Consider the style and decor of your closet. You may want to match your reading nook to the existing aesthetic or create a contrasting look.
Cozy Reading Nook Essentials

To create a comfortable reading nook, you'll need the following essentials:
- A comfortable seating: Choose a cozy chair or ottoman that provides support and relaxation.
- A good light source: A reading lamp or overhead lighting is necessary for a pleasant reading experience.
- A place to store books: Consider a bookshelf or bookcase to keep your favorite titles within reach.
- A comfortable reading surface: A small table or tray can hold your book, a refreshing drink, and other essentials.
- Materials and textiles: Choose soft, cozy materials for your reading nook, such as pillows, blankets, and rugs.
Here's a rough estimate of the materials you'll need for a basic reading nook:

| Item | Cost | Estimated Space |
|---|---|---|
| Cozy chair or ottoman | $100-$500 | 2-3 ft. |
| Reading lamp or overhead lighting | $50-$200 | 1 ft. |
| Bookshelf or bookcase | $100-$300 | 2-3 ft. |
| Small table or tray | $20-$100 | 1-2 ft. |
| Materials and textiles | $20-$100 | variable |
DIY Reading Nook Ideas
Add your personal touch to your reading nook with these DIY ideas:

- Add a plush area rug to define the space and create a cozy atmosphere.
- Hang a large piece of art or a favorite quote to create a focal point.
- Use plants or a vase with fresh flowers to add a pop of color and texture.
- Get creative with storage by repurposing old crates, baskets, or chests.
- Incorporate soft, cozy textiles such as throws, pillows, and blankets to add warmth.
